Try out everything (AC, power windows, 4 wheel low, front and rear lockers, cruise control, sunroof, stereo, seats, wipers, etc..). Use a paper towel to check all of the fluids you can access (oil, transmission, power steering, brake, coolant).
Ask that you get a chance to start it "cold". Before turning the key verify the check engine light works and that it goes off once running. Save the locker and low range test for a gravel parking lot and after its been driven a bit.
If anything doesn't work use it to negotiate. Listen for wierd noises, drive it on the freeway and get an overall sense of how things feel. If this turns out not to be the "one" then at least you have driven an 80 to compare the next one to. Good luck!
